Outline of Final Research Achievements

Itch is a major problem in atopic dermatitis and prurigo. IL-31, which is a cytokine produced under allergic inflammation, plays a role in itch, but their cellular origins are still uncertain. The current study revealed that IL-31 comes from not only T cells but also macrophages. In animal models, macrophage depletion resulted in attenuation of scratching behavior. In addition, blockade of IL-31 signaling improved scratching behavior. IL-31 from macrophages appears to play a role in itch of atopic dermatitis and prurigo.
